Stayed 6 nights in Jul 2022 ### 10/10 Excellent #### Paulene horrocks 5 Jun 2022 Liked: Cleanliness, check-in, communication, location, listing accuracy #### Beautiful house, excellent location With 4 good-sized bedrooms and 3 bathrooms this house is perfect for a large family or group of friends to spend time together. The upstairs lounge, with its huge arched windows, is flooded with natural sunlight, making it a wonderful space to relax in the comfy sofas with a good book. There is also a second cosy lounge with wood burner and tv. The kitchen is spacious and very well-equipped including a Rangemaster cooker, great for rustling up a roast dinner of Welsh lamb! The outside space is magnificent! Large lawned areas, and a pretty orchard leading down to a gate onto the estuary. Stayed 7 nights in Apr 2019 ### 10/10 Excellent #### Jamie A. 30 Oct 2018 #### Beautiful property and grounds in a stunning location 7 of us stayed in The Stables for 3 nights in late October. We were blessed with glorious (albeit very cold) weather. The Stables is a stunning, sympathetically-refurbished property which can accommodate 8 very comfortably. It's location, nestling within a collection of restored and (some) unrestored farm buildings on the north shore of the Mawddach estuary is stunning. The property is comfortable, well-equipped and warm (good central heating + a woodburning stove). The gardens are beautiful with extensive views up and and down the Mawddach estuary (which can be accessed from the grounds) and of the mountains beyond, including (the snow capped) Cadair Idris. Loads of activities in the area include: cycling the Mawddach trail (from Dolgellau) and the beaches of Barmouth and Fairbourne. Mawddach Restaurant (approx 4 miles away towards Dolgellau) is definitely worth a visit.
